The Power of Gratitude

"Gratitude is not only the greatest of virtues but the parent of all others." - Marcus Tullius Cicero


It is known that people who practice being grateful show significantly higher levels of happiness and psychological well-being. Research shows that they are often less depressed, less anxious, less stressed, and report having fewer symptoms of physical pain.


Gratitude unshackles us from toxic emotions as writing, disclosing or simply acknowledging gratitude for what one has and what one experiences make it considerably harder for one to ruminate on one's negative experiences.


It has been shown to increase activity in the pre-frontal cortex which indicates that simply expressing gratitude may have lasting health benefits in training the brain to become more sensitive to gratitude - by boosting serotonin and activating the brain stem to produce dopamine which is the brain's pleasure chemical - leading to increased health over time. Cultivating contentment through appreciation has a direct impact on our happiness, inner peace and joy.
